The syllabus of First Semester B. Tech (Bachelor of Technology) Program offered by Biju Patnaik University of Technology (BPUT) is as follows: APPLIED MATHEMATICS-I 1st Semester Module-I (13 Hours ) Calculus: Asymptote, Curvature , Partial differentiation, Taylor’s theorem for function of two variable, Maxima and Minima for function of two variables. Module II (12 Hours) Differential Equation-1 Differential Equation: First order differential equations, Separable Equation, Exact differential equation, Linear differential equation, Bernoulli's equation and application to Electrical circuits Differential Equation-II Linear differential equation of second and higher order, Homogeneous equation with constant co-efficient, Euler-Cauchy equations, Solution by undetermined co-effficient, Solutions by variation of parameters, Modeling of electric circuits Module-III (10 Hours ) Series solution of differential equations, Power series method, Legendre equation and Legendre polynomials, Linear algebra, Matrices, Vectors, Determinants, System of linear equations, Module-IV (10 Hours ) Eigen values and eigen vectors, Symmetric and skew-symmetric matrices, Orthogonal matrices, Complex matrices, Hermitian and skew-Hermitianmatrices, Unitary matrices and similarity of matrices. TextBooks: 1. Differential Calculus by Santi Narayan and Mittal, Chapters 14, 15 Publication 2. Advanced Engineering Mathematics by E. Kreyszig, Tenth Edition , Willey 3. Higher Engineering Mathematics by B.V.Raman, Chapter 4.1,4.2, McGraw Hills Education References: 1. English Mathematics by paland s Bhunia, Oxford Publication 2. Ordinary and Partial Differential equations by J. Sihna Ray and S Padhy, Kalyani Publishers 3. Advance Engineering Mathematics by P.V.O’NEIL, CENGAGE Syllabus First Semester B.
